One among The key areas of research in present day oncology is most cancers metabolism. Compared with healthy cells, several cancer cells change the way they make and use Electricity. Instead of relying primarily on regular oxygen-primarily based Vitality generation, tumors generally change towards choice metabolic pathways that aid immediate growth and survival. This metabolic flexibility allows most cancers cells to prosper even less than annoying disorders such as low oxygen or nutrient deprivation.

The tumor microenvironment also performs An important purpose in most cancers progression. Tumors don't exist in isolation. They interact continuously with close by blood vessels, immune cells, connective tissue, and signaling molecules. This bordering setting can both slow tumor advancement or unintentionally assistance most cancers unfold and resist therapy. Researchers now figure out that focusing on the tumor microenvironment could boost long term therapeutic strategies.

A further big problem in oncology is immune evasion. The immune system is meant to detect and wipe out abnormal cells, still several cancers create subtle ways to avoid immune assaults. Tumors might suppress immune responses, disguise them selves from detection, or interfere with immune signaling pathways. Knowing these escape mechanisms has become central to the event of recent immunotherapy ways.

Most cancers dormancy is another location obtaining greater notice. Some cancer cells can stay inactive for months and even yrs right before becoming active once more. These dormant cells could survive treatment method and later on lead to recurrence or metastasis. Comprehension how dormant most cancers cells survive Within the human body may lead to higher extended-phrase monitoring and prevention strategies.

Low oxygen conditions inside tumors, known as hypoxia, are also strongly associated with intense ailment conduct. Below hypoxic tension, cancer cells activate survival proteins which include HIF-oneα, which support tumors adapt to oxygen deprivation. Hypoxia HIF-1α signaling is related to angiogenesis, treatment resistance, metastasis, and altered metabolism. Scientists continue on finding out these pathways to recognize feasible therapeutic targets.

Autophagy most cancers investigation has also expanded drastically in recent years. Autophagy is a mobile recycling method that helps cells endure tension by breaking down damaged parts and reusing nutrients. In cancer, autophagy might have the two protective and unsafe results according to the tumor type and disorder stage. Some tumors use autophagy for a survival mechanism all through chemotherapy, nutrient deprivation, or immune attacks.
